> The following code pattern exists in some DRM drivers:
> 
>     ddev = drm_dev_alloc(&driver, parent_dev);
>     drm_dev_set_unique(ddev, dev_name(parent_dev));
> 
> (Sometimes dev_name(ddev->dev) is used, which is the same.)
> 
> As suggested in
> http://lists.freedesktop.org/archives/dri-devel/2015-December/096441.html,
> the unique name of a new DRM device can be set as dev_name(parent_dev)
> when parent_dev is not NULL (vgem is a special case).
>
